The Gospel of IV:Twenty
The Gospel of IV:Twenty is a space for conversation rooted in biblical exploration. Hosted by Cush Chakari, this podcast operates from a lay theology perspective, delving into the teachings of the Bible with a focus on the kingdom of God and the person of Jesus Christ. The discussions naturally extend beyond purely theological study, considering how these ancient texts intersect with modern culture, society, and personal spirituality. Each episode aims to unpack scripture in a relatable way, examining its implications for daily life and thought. You'll hear thoughtful exposition and analysis, all centered on drawing meaning and application from the foundational Christian narrative. This isn't about academic lecture, but about accessible dialogue for anyone curious about the core messages of the gospel. The podcast seeks to build a platform where faith meets practical reality, encouraging listeners to reflect on spiritual principles within a contemporary context.
